(3E)-3-[(2Z)-2-[7a-methyl-1-(6-methylheptan-2-yl)-2,3,3a,5,6,7-hexahydro-1H-inden-4-ylidene]ethylidene]-4-methylidenecyclohexan-1-ol

Also Known As: Provitina, 9,10-secocholesta-5,7,10-trien-3-ol, (3E)-3-[(2Z)-2-[7a-methyl-1-(6-methylheptan-2-yl)-2,3,3a,5,6,7-hexahydro-1H-inden-4-ylidene]ethylidene]-4-methylidenecyclohexan-1-ol

CAS: 41515-32-6
Molecular Formula C27H44O
Molecular Weight 384.34 g/mol
LogP 7.619
Topological Polar Surface Area 20.23 Ų
Hydrogen Bond Donors 1
Hydrogen Bond Acceptors 1
Rotatable Bonds 6
Exact Mass 384.3392
Heavy Atoms 28
Complexity 609.75183

Chemical Identifiers

CAS Number 41515-32-6
SMILES CC(C)CCCC(C)C1CCC\2C1(CCC/C2=C/C=C/3\CC(CCC3=C)O)C

Property Insights of Provitina

The XLogP value of 7.619 indicates that Provitina is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 20.23 Ų, Provitina ex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Provitina has 1 hydrogen bond donor(s) and 1 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
